Геймдизайн для детей: создавать игры, а не только играть
Геймдизайн для детей — путь для тех, кто хочет не просто играть, а понимать, как игры устроены и создавать свои. Это одна из немногих областей, где интерес ребёнка к играм превращается в профессиональный навык — причём достаточно рано, чтобы к окончанию школы иметь реальные проекты и понимание индустрии.
Геймдизайн — это не только код. Это механики (правила игры), нарратив (история), баланс (насколько сложно и справедливо), UX (насколько удобно управление). Ребёнок, который создаёт игры, одновременно учится программированию, дизайну, нарративу и пользовательскому исследованию.
Что такое геймдизайн: разделение понятий
Важно разграничить смежные вещи.
Геймдизайнер — придумывает игру: механики, правила, уровни, баланс сложности, экономику внутри игры. Может не уметь программировать — хотя базовое техническое понимание помогает.
Разработчик игр (game developer) — реализует игру в коде. Unity (C#), Unreal (C++), Roblox Studio (Lua), pygame (Python). Программирует всё, что геймдизайнер придумал.
Художник / аниматор — создаёт визуальный стиль: персонажей, фоны, интерфейс, анимации.
На практике в инди-разработке один человек часто совмещает несколько ролей. Ребёнок, создающий игру в одиночку или в небольшой команде, занимается всем сразу.
С какого возраста начинать
6–9 лет: Scratch-игры
Scratch — это не только анимации. На нём создаются настоящие игры: платформеры, лабиринты, квизы, аркады. Ребёнок в 7–8 лет делает игру с персонажем, препятствиями, счётом и проигрышем — это полноценный геймдизайн на доступном уровне.
9–13 лет: Roblox Studio
Если ребёнок играет в Roblox — Roblox Studio открывает редактор игрового мира. Язык Lua, визуальный редактор, публикация в Roblox (где миллионы игроков). Это реальный инструмент: успешные Roblox-разработчики зарабатывают от тысяч до миллионов долларов в год.
12+ лет: Unity или Unreal Engine
Unity (C#) — для 2D и мобильных игр, мидл-левел 3D. Unreal Engine (C++) — для AAA-уровня графики и масштаба. Unity проще для старта.
Параллельно: инструменты для рисования спрайтов (Aseprite для пиксель-арта, Photoshop, Krita — бесплатная), музыки (LMMS, GarageBand), звуков (Audacity).
Что создаёт ребёнок: прогресс по месяцам
Первые 1–2 месяца (Scratch или Roblox Studio)
На Scratch: первая игра с движущимся персонажем, препятствиями, столкновениями. Счёт, условие победы/поражения. Это уже игра, в которую можно играть.
В Roblox Studio: первая карта с ландшафтом, постройками, объектами. Базовый скрипт: персонаж двигается, что-то собирает. Публикация в Roblox — и друзья могут зайти.
Месяц 3–4 (Scratch или Roblox)
Scratch: жанровая игра — платформер, раннер, кликер, стрелялка. Несколько уровней, нарастающая сложность, анимированные спрайты.
Roblox: игровой мир с механиками: гонки, паркур, симулятор, obby (obstacle course). Системы монет, очков, прогрессии.
Месяц 5–6 (переход к Unity или углубление)
Unity (C#): первый полноценный 2D-платформер с физикой, анимацией, звуком, меню. Несколько уровней, сохранение прогресса.
Roblox: собственные геймплейные петли, монетизация через Robux.
Год и больше
Проект для портфолио: законченная игра с дизайном уровней, историей, звуковым сопровождением. Участие в Game Jam — соревновании, где за 48–72 часа команда создаёт игру на заданную тему. Game Jam строит навыки: дедлайны, командная работа, креативность под ограничениями.
Roblox Studio vs Unity vs Scratch: что выбрать
Roblox Studio — уникальный случай: ребёнок создаёт игры для платформы с 200+ миллионами игроков. Некоторые подростки 14–17 лет зарабатывают на своих Roblox-играх реальные деньги через обмен Robux на доллары.
Геймдизайн без программирования: возможно ли
Частичный ответ — да. Инструменты без кода:
RPG Maker — создание ролевых игр без программирования. Диалоги, карты, боевая система — всё через интерфейс.
GDevelop — open source движок с визуальной логикой (события и действия вместо кода). Экспорт в HTML5 и мобильные.
Construct 3 — похожий подход. Хорошо для 2D-игр.
Эти инструменты позволяют создавать настоящие игры без написания кода. Ограничение: меньше гибкости, меньше применимости в профессиональном геймдеве.
Если цель — понять геймдизайн и создать собственную игру — инструменты без кода отлично подходят. Если цель — карьера разработчика — нужно программирование.
Игровые хакатоны (Game Jam): почему стоит участвовать
Ludum Dare — крупнейший в мире игровой хакатон. 3 дня, одна тема, одна игра. Проходит 3 раза в год онлайн. Категория «Compo» — одиночно, «Jam» — командами.
Global Game Jam — ежегодный, офлайн-локации по всему миру, включая Россию. 48 часов.
Itch.io — платформа с постоянными маленькими джемами для всех уровней.
Участие в джеме даёт: опыт завершения проекта под дедлайном (многие разработчики никогда не заканчивают проекты без дедлайна), обратную связь от других участников, строчку в портфолио.
Лучшие курсы геймдизайна и разработки игр для детей
Кодиум — хорошо для старта в 8–12 лет: Roblox Studio и Python-геймдев через pygame. Доступная цена.
Яндекс Практикум Junior — геймдев-трек с Unity. Структурированная программа с живым куратором. Хорошо для подростков 12+ с базой Python.
Как сэкономить
Бесплатные движки: Unity (бесплатен для дохода до $200K/год), GDevelop (open source), Godot Engine (полностью бесплатен, набирает популярность), Roblox Studio (бесплатен).
Бесплатные ресурсы для обучения:
- Unity Learn (learn.unity.com) — официальные туториалы
- GDQuest на YouTube — Godot и Unity на английском
- YouTube-каналы по Roblox Studio — много контента на русском
Бесплатные ассеты: itch.io/game-assets — тысячи бесплатных спрайтов, звуков, музыки для некоммерческих проектов. freesound.org — бесплатные звуки.
Курс после бесплатного старта: начните с бесплатных ресурсов (Unity Learn или GDevelop), потом запишитесь на структурированный курс — это экономит деньги, потому что ребёнок приходит с базой.
Отзывы родителей
«Сын 10 лет играл в Roblox каждый день. Поставили Roblox Studio — сначала просто смотрел туториалы на YouTube. Через месяц показал первую карту с паркуром. Через три — сделал obby с 30 уровнями, опубликовал. Несколько сотен посещений от незнакомых людей. Он ходил и говорил: "Мама, в мою игру играют люди из Бразилии". Мотивация стала огромной. Записали на Кодиум для структуры — прогресс ускорился.» — Наталья В., Екатеринбург
«Дочь 13 лет хотела создавать RPG-игры с историями. Начали с RPG Maker — освоила быстро, без кода, создала первую игру с диалогами и квестами. Потом перешли к Unity: хотела больше контроля над тем, как выглядит игра. Это другой уровень сложности, но с базой RPG Maker ей было понятно, чего она хочет достичь. Сейчас участвует в Global Game Jam в местном хабе.» — Марина Ц., Краснодар
FAQ
Геймдизайн и программирование — это одно и то же?
Нет. Геймдизайн — концептуальная часть: механики, правила, уровни, баланс. Программирование — реализация: написание кода, который воплощает дизайн. В большинстве инструментов для детей (Scratch, Roblox, Unity с начальными туториалами) они совмещены. На профессиональном уровне — это разные роли.
Можно ли зарабатывать на играх в подростковом возрасте?
Roblox — да. Успешные Roblox-игры приносят Robux, которые обмениваются на доллары. Подростки 14–17 лет с популярными играми зарабатывают от нескольких тысяч до нескольких миллионов рублей в год. itch.io — можно публиковать платные игры без возрастных ограничений (с согласия родителей). Google Play/Steam — $25/$100 за аккаунт, нет возрастных ограничений.
Nужен ли рисовательный талант для создания игр?
Нет. Во-первых, пиксель-арт (Aseprite) доступен без художественного образования — это скорее техника, чем искусство. Во-вторых, есть огромные коллекции бесплатных ассетов (itch.io, Unity Asset Store). В-третьих, минималистичная или абстрактная графика тоже работает — многие успешные инди-игры имеют простую графику.
Unity или Godot для ребёнка?
Оба хороши. Unity — больше туториалов, более крупное сообщество, используется в индустрии. Godot — полностью open source, легче освоить для 2D, язык GDScript похож на Python. Если уже знает Python — Godot может быть комфортнее на старте. Если цель — профессиональный геймдев — Unity стандарт.
Как понять, что ребёнку интересен геймдизайн, а не просто игры?
Наблюдайте: анализирует игры, которые играет — говорит, что бы изменил, что неудобно, что сделано хорошо? Придумывает собственные игровые миры, правила, персонажей — рассказывает или рисует? Интересуется тем, как работает конкретная механика? Это признаки геймдизайнерского мышления, а не просто потребления.
Итог
Геймдизайн и разработка игр — одно из самых мотивирующих направлений для детей, потому что результат — игра — понятен и измерим. Scratch с 6–7 лет, Roblox Studio с 9–10, Unity с 12+ — последовательный путь от первых игровых механик до профессиональных инструментов.
Пробный урок — начало.
Об авторе
Игорь Петров — Спортивный программист, тренер олимпийской команды.
Призёр всероссийских олимпиад по информатике. Тренирует школьников для участия во ВсОШ и международных соревнованиях. Доцент кафедры информатики, автор учебных пособий по алгоритмам для школьников. Среди учеников — победители и призёры заключительного этапа ВсОШ.
Опыт: 15 лет в программировании, 6 лет тренерской работы · Специализация: Алгоритмы, структуры данных, олимпиадное программирование